摘要
介绍了钛合金在生物医用领域的性能优势及应用现状。生物医用金属材料必备的四个基本性能,机械性能、生物相容性、耐腐蚀和耐磨性和骨结合性。钛合金具有较低的弹性模量、耐腐蚀、生物相容性优异等特点成为医用金属材料的首选。
The performance advantages and application status of titanium alloys in biomedical fields were introduced. The biomedical metallic materials ha,ee four basic properties including mechanical properties, biocompatibility, corrosion and wear resistance, and osseointegration. Because of the advantages of titanium alloys such as lower elastic modulus, excellent corrosion resistance and enhanced bio- compatibility, it becomes the best choice for biomedical metallic materials.
